Interface IDiscoveryConfig
-
- All Known Implementing Classes:
DefaultDiscoveryConfig
public interface IDiscoveryConfig
Configuration values of this ZooKeeper-based discovery provider.
-
-
Field Summary
Fields Modifier and Type Field Description static String
ZOODISCOVERY_CONSOLELOG
static String
ZOODISCOVERY_FLAVOR_CENTRALIZED
static String
ZOODISCOVERY_FLAVOR_REPLICATED
static String
ZOODISCOVERY_FLAVOR_STANDALONE
static String
ZOOKEEPER_AUTOSTART
If found and the zookeeper discovery bundle is started then the zookeeper server will be started automatically.static String
ZOOKEEPER_CLIENTPORT
The port at which the clients will connect.static String
ZOOKEEPER_DATADIR
The single name of the directory inZOOKEEPER_TEMPDIR
where the snapshot is stored.static String
ZOOKEEPER_DATALOGDIR
The single name of the directory inZOOKEEPER_TEMPDIR
where the log is stored.static String
ZOOKEEPER_ELECTION_PORT
Leader election port.static String
ZOOKEEPER_INITLIMIT
The number of ticks that the initial synchronization phase can take.static String
ZOOKEEPER_SERVER_PORT
Server to server port.static String
ZOOKEEPER_SYNCLIMIT
The number of ticks that can pass between sending a request and getting an acknowledgment.static String
ZOOKEEPER_TEMPDIR
The directory where zookeeper can work.static String
ZOOKEEPER_TICKTIME
The number of milliseconds of each tick.
-
Method Summary
All Methods Instance Methods Abstract Methods Modifier and Type Method Description Map<String,Object>
getConfigProperties()
-
-
-
Field Detail
-
ZOODISCOVERY_FLAVOR_STANDALONE
static final String ZOODISCOVERY_FLAVOR_STANDALONE
- See Also:
- Constant Field Values
-
ZOODISCOVERY_FLAVOR_CENTRALIZED
static final String ZOODISCOVERY_FLAVOR_CENTRALIZED
- See Also:
- Constant Field Values
-
ZOODISCOVERY_FLAVOR_REPLICATED
static final String ZOODISCOVERY_FLAVOR_REPLICATED
- See Also:
- Constant Field Values
-
ZOODISCOVERY_CONSOLELOG
static final String ZOODISCOVERY_CONSOLELOG
- See Also:
- Constant Field Values
-
ZOOKEEPER_TICKTIME
static final String ZOOKEEPER_TICKTIME
The number of milliseconds of each tick. OPTI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_AUTOSTART
static final String ZOOKEEPER_AUTOSTART
If found and the zookeeper discovery bundle is started then the zookeeper server will be started automatically. Value is not relevant, only the definition.- Since:
- 1.0.0
- See Also:
- Constant Field Values
-
ZOOKEEPER_TEMPDIR
static final String ZOOKEEPER_TEMPDIR
The directory where zookeeper can work. OPTI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_DATADIR
static final String ZOOKEEPER_DATADIR
The single name of the directory inZOOKEEPER_TEMPDIR
where the snapshot is stored. OPI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_DATALOGDIR
static final String ZOOKEEPER_DATALOGDIR
The single name of the directory inZOOKEEPER_TEMPDIR
where the log is stored. It may be the same asZOOKEEPER_DATADIR
but better if separate. OPTI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_INITLIMIT
static final String ZOOKEEPER_INITLIMIT
The number of ticks that the initial synchronization phase can take. OPTI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_SYNCLIMIT
static final String ZOOKEEPER_SYNCLIMIT
The number of ticks that can pass between sending a request and getting an acknowledgment. OPTI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_CLIENTPORT
static final String ZOOKEEPER_CLIENTPORT
The port at which the clients will connect. OPTI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_SERVER_PORT
static final String ZOOKEEPER_SERVER_PORT
Server to server port. OPTIONAL- See Also:
- Constant Field Values
-
ZOOKEEPER_ELECTION_PORT
static final String ZOOKEEPER_ELECTION_PORT
Leader election port. OPTIONAL- See Also:
- Constant Field Values
-
-
Method Detail
-
getConfigProperties
Map<String,Object> getConfigProperties()
- Returns:
- Map of properties used for configuration. All properties understood by Apache ZooKeeper (v3.1.1) might be included as well.
- See Also:
- ZooKeeper Administrator's Guide
-
-